Transaction 94381607d68e35050a0f8341255beee915eae7980632cb3e5ff716afe35a0399
1 Input
1 Output
-
94381607d68e35050a0f8341255beee915eae7980632cb3e5ff716afe35a0399:0
- value
- 301729026
- script pubkey
- OP_0 OP_PUSHBYTES_20 356a0fed8343fa8efc2c543b1ce33b591bd7198b
- address
- ltc1qx44qlmvrg0agalpv2sa3ecemtydawxvtpu3ewn